Manchester To Mumbai Flights Start At £436 With Full Service
Full-service flights from Manchester to Mumbai are being sold for £436, giving travelers a lower-cost option on an international route. The fare highlights a practical travel deal for passengers heading to India from the UK. It will likely appeal to buyers looking for convenience, value, and a straightforward long-haul booking.
